1. Rank Math SEO

This is a premier plugin that allows you to optimize your content without any issue concerning search engines. It’s one of the most complete WordPress plugins that can get your website for search engine optimization through some of its features like keyword tracking, rich snippet integration, and improved analytics. It is built for beginners because it provides easy interface and AI-based recommendations for any website to start using Rank Math SEO.

Unlike Yoast SEO Premium, this is free giving tons of features for free making this highly popular among budget users. Visit Rank Math SEO

2. All in one SEO

It is a powerful alternative to Rank Math. All-in-one SEO provides complete tools for optimizing meta tags, generating XML sitemaps, and social media sharing. It is widely appreciated for its simplicity as well as strong performance. Even though the free version of All-in-One SEO is more than enough to cover the basics, premium features require a paid upgrade, including redirection management. Visit All in One SEO

3. Yoast SEO Premium

You can say that Yoast is one of the most trusted names in the SEO world. It really adds advanced features like redirect management, internal linking suggestions, and an ad-free experience in its premium version. There is, however, a limitation of the free version compared to Rank Math SEO for features. But it’s a good option for those who are ready to spend some money, considering Yoast’s long-standing reputation. Visit Yoast SEO

4. Easy Table of Contents

Using the Easy Table of Contents plugin, one can improve navigation and readability. Automatically click-able tables of contents are generated for your posts using it so that the user can have a better experience and spend an increased amount of time on your site. This is a completely free plugin which is available for everyone.

5. Elementor Pro Version

Elementor Pro is a page – builder application by which beautiful websites can be created without doing a single bit of code. Drag and drop design elements, and it is an indispensable instrument in making modern websites. Although the free version contains rich features, the Pro version unlocks many more widgets and design options.

6. WPML Plugin

WPMl plugin is a must-have plugin for multilingual sites. It lets you operate in multiple languages, availing of a world audience easily. Managing all translations and working with the most popular themes make this plugin the one. Unfortunately, it is a paid and so might not suit all budgets. Visit WPML

7. SEOPress

SEOPress is a simple but reliable SEO plugin. Its interface, which has functionalities such as direct integration with Google Analytics, creates site maps in XML, is one of the most excellent finds. It thus serves as an alternate light version to those requiring simplicity. Unlike Yoast SEO Premium, however, SEOPress has a much more generous free version, with most features even for non-subscribers. Visit SEOPress

8. Semrush SEO Writing Assistant

Combine the power of Semrush with your WordPress. This plugin is the SEO Writing Assistant, which suggests you read and check tone and keyword usage with real-time indications on the website. You will have to acquire a subscription of Semrush in order to use this tool, making it an excellent choice for the most professional marketers. Visit Semrush SEO Writing Assistant

9. WPForms

WPForms is a drag-and-drop forms builder that is designed mainly for newbies. Use it to create contact and survey forms, receive payments, etc. The free version suffices for essential needs, while its premium features include advanced capabilities such as integrated payment and conditional logic options. 10. Akismet Anti-Spam Plugin:

Spam comments can easily overwhelm your site. The Akismet Anti-Spam plugin automatically filters out spam from your website, saving you time and ensuring that a part of the website remains credible. The basic version is free, but it requires paying to use it for commercial purposes. Visit Akismet.

11. Gravity Forms

Gravity Forms is a very formidable form builder, perfect for advanced applications such as lead generation or user registration. Due to its numerous third-party integrations, it is a very popular platform with developers. On the other hand, the disadvantage of this plugin is that, as opposed to what is offered by WPForms, it cannot be used for free. Visit Gravity Forms.

12. Jetpack

Jetpack is a complete package dealing with almost all a WordPress site would want; app performance, security, features like downtime monitoring, backup, and image optimization, comes with the lifetime free basic functional offer while all other added features are premium subscriptions. 13. LiteSpeed Cache

Get your website running fast with LiteSpeed Cache which provides server-level caching, database optimization, and content delivery network (CDN)-along with optimized lightning speed performance-for absolute zero cost, making it one of the cheapest performance optimization options available. 14. WP Rocket

With its extreme simplicity in administering yet having powerful applications, WP Rocket is a popular premium caching plugin. It can make your website load faster, improve your Core Web Vitals, and enjoy a better SEO ranking. WP Rocket is not free like LiteSpeed Cache; however, it proves every penny because of high performance. Visit WP Rocket.

15. HubSpot

Integrate HubSpot’s CRM, email marketing, and lead generation tools directly into your WordPress site. Make it better by making marketing easier for companies. Indispensable, it’s free. Advanced features will cost you.

16. Contact Form 7

Contact Form 7 is a classic and still one of the most famous, free, and lightweight plugins to set up simple forms. Highly customizable but less powerful than WPForms. Check Contact Form 7

17. MonsterInsights

MonsterInsights can be a great plugin to give you a better understanding of the audience. This is a Google Analytics plugin that helps you gain real-time insights into the traffic and behavior of users on your website. It does great in the free version, but there are really good premium options for more advanced tracking. Visit MonsterInsights

18. Schema & Structured Data for WP & AMP

Enhance the visibility of your site in the search results using Schema & Structured Data. This plugin allows the application of rich snippets to enhance click-through rates and improve SEO. It will deliver both free and premium versions meant to serve different user needs. Visit Schema & Structured Data

19. WP SEO Structured Data Schema

This is another great schema plugin also providing WP SEO Structured Data Schema to make sure your site’s metadata matches up properly with search engines. Like its fellows, this plugin comes with a free and premium version. Visit WP SEO Structured Data

20. Google Site Kit

The official WordPress plugin from Google, Site Kit for WordPress, brings together everything in one dashboard: Analytics, AdSense, Search Console and much more. It’s completely free. Visit Google Site Kit

21. WooCommerce

WooCommerce is the ultimate and only plugin for eCommerce sites. Supremely configurable and compatible with several payment gateways, it’s an obvious choice for any online store. The most important features of the basic free plugin are properly complemented by added features that are often chargeable. Visit WooCommerce

22. CookieYes

CookieYes makes it easy to comply with GDPR regulations. The plugin takes all the effort out of cookie consent and privacy policy management. The free version suffices for most, while some bells are offered in the premium version. Download CookieYes

23. UpdraftPlus

UpdraftPlus does backups for you. This is the best free backup plugin and provides automatic backup facilities to cloud services like Google Drive and Dropbox. There is also a premium version for advanced users. Get UpdraftPlus

24. Ivory Search

Ivory Search is built to enrich your site searching by enabling custom search forms to users for a better search experience. The plugin is available in both a free and a paid version but with more advanced features in the premium version. Go to Ivory Search

25. WP Activity Log

With the WP Activity Log plugin, you can track user activity and improve security. Excellent for tracking changes on your site, the free version provides basic logging and premium plans unveil higher-end features. Check Out WP Activity Log

Should You Get a Paid or Free Plugin?

First of all, look at the goals of your website and the budgets to decide between free and paid plugins. Free plugins LiteSpeed Cache, Google Site Kit, and Contact Form 7 do very solid work and don’t cost you anything. On the other hand, you have plugins like WP Rocket, Yoast SEO Premium, and Elementor Pro that give their users some advanced possibilities to take the site to the next level.

Plugging Popular Plugins against One Another

SEO Tools: Rank Math SEO extends more functionalities as free as compared to the paid subscription of Yoast SEO Premium, whereby an upgrade will fetch you more features of the former.

Caching Plugs: LiteSpeed Cache can be downloaded, whereas WP Rocket is solely for paid subscription users who have the budget of high-trafficking sites.

Form Builders: WPForms is way smarter as far as its free version goes, while Gravity Forms offers only its premium version.

Deciding which Ones to Select: The Best WordPress Plugins

Selecting plugins on your WordPress site should correspond to the purpose of that site. It might be tempting to install multiple SEO ones, but the reality is: one should work just fine, like Rank Math SEO or Yoast SEO Premium. Same with caching: never use LiteSpeed Cache and WP Rocket at same time. You might suffer some issues in compatibility.
